    We had THE most amazing breakfast today at Marty's. We stopped in on our way home from a conference based on the reviews. We had bagels, corn muffins the S'mores waffle, Greek yogurt parfait, a breakfast panini and cinnamon roll. I'm glad to have arrive when we did because our party of 4 was able to snag a table. The crowd arrived 20 minutes after we sat down! Simple cute decor because the food is the star! All the food was fast to the table. The ingredients were fresh and tasty. The Greek yogurt parfait would be my go to if I lived nearby. It would have been 5 stars except that my friend's waffle order was never put in and she had to remind the staff to maker her order. All in all it was amazing and we even purchased some of their fresh muffins to take back home.

    So I may be showing my age here, but do you remember the TV sitcom, Cheers? Well, it was just like that! Locals came in and were greeted by name. There was even a table of folks who looked as if they were simply enjoying their weekly (maybe daily) morning community ritual - gathering together over a cup of joe! It looks like they do a pretty bustling food business. Lots of sandwiches and specialty items that looked and smelled mmmmmm yummy :-) I was just there for coffee and it turns out they don't have an espresso machine, but the cold brew was delightful.

    Honestly, at first I would've rated Marty's Corner Cafe a solid 4 no doubt from their Poke Bowl to their Grilled Cheese with bacon... but over the last year I've seen a change in the quality, love & care that they put into making their food. The presentation isn't the same the size of the sandwiches has changed. Even the quality of the toasting of the sour dough is different, it harder than usual. I say this to also say when Marty's Corner Cafe is taking all of this into consideration they are one of the best in the area. The selection isn't quite there but what they do have on the menu is delicious. From the Cubano, Steak & Cheese, Grilled Cheese, Pulled Pork or the DragonFly Poke Bowl. These are all good eats! A solid 7/10 imo use to be an 8 which is why I placed it 4 stars. Go down and try it out for yourself!
